Err_Ssl_Protocol_Error Nginx
What is an ERR_SSL_PROTOCOL_ERROR?
An ERR_SSL_PROTOCOL_ERROR, sometimes referred to as the SSL handshake error, is a browser-level error. It occurs when the browser or other application that uses HTTPS negotiates a secure connection with the server but fails to establish this connection.
The main cause of this error is that there is an incompatibility between the browser and the server. For example, the browser may support newer versions of the protocol that the server cannot accommodate.
This error can also be caused by incorrect server names or expired certificates on the server, but these are less common. Keeping the server environment up-to-date and maintaining the SSL certificates, is essential to ensure a secure connection and the absence of such errors.
Err_Ssl_Protocol_Error Nginx
Err_Ssl_Protocol_Error Nginx is an error that is experienced when using the Nginx web server, one of the most popular web servers in use today. This error is caused when the SSL protocol used by the server and the client are incompatible, and the connection fails to be established.
This error is usually caused by the server not being up-to-date, either due to TLS settings being out of date or because the server is missing necessary settings. It is essential to ensure the server and its associated protocols are up-to-date and properly configured to avoid this error.
How Can I Fix Err_Ssl_Protocol_Error Nginx?
There are several steps you can take when it comes to fixing Err_Ssl_Protocol_Error Nginx. The first is to check the TLS settings on the server. To do this, you will need to edit the nginx.conf file and make sure that the settings are as up to date as possible.
If the settings are outdated, they should be updated to the latest version. You should also check the server’s certificate, ensuring that it is up to date. If the certificate has expired, it should be renewed.
You should also look into whether the server is missing any other settings that may be causing the problem. If any settings are missing, they should be added to ensure the connection is as secure as possible.
Err_Ssl_Protocol_Error Nginx and SSL Certificates
In addition to ensuring the TLS settings are up to date, it is also important to ensure that the server’s SSL certificate is up to date. You should regularly check the certificate to make sure that it is valid and has not expired.
It is important to use a domain validated certificate as this will help to ensure that the connection is as secure as possible. You should also check that the certificate is not self-signed, as this type of certificate is less secure.
Common Causes for Err_Ssl_Protocol_Error Nginx
There are a number of common causes for Err_Ssl_Protocol_Error Nginx, some of which have already been mentioned. The main cause of this error is the incompatibility between the browser and the server, which can be caused by an outdated version of the TLS protocol.
This error can also be caused by other issues, such as a missing or outdated certificate, incorrect server names, or incorrect server settings. Ensuring the server is up to date is the best way to avoid this error.
FAQ
What causes an ERR_SSL_PROTOCOL_ERROR?
An ERR_SSL_PROTOCOL_ERROR is a browser-level error caused by an incompatibility between the browser and the server. This incompatibility is usually due to an outdated version of the TLS protocol, incorrect server names, or an expired certificate.
How do I fix Err_Ssl_Protocol_Error Nginx?
To fix Err_Ssl_Protocol_Error Nginx, you should check the server’s TLS settings and ensure that they are up to date. You should also check the server’s certificate to make sure it is valid and not expired. If any settings or certificates are missing or outdated, they should be updated.
Conclusion
Err_Ssl_Protocol_Error Nginx is an error that occurs when attempting to establish a secure connection via HTTPS. This error is caused by an incompatibility between the server and the browser, and is most commonly caused by an outdated version of the TLS protocol. To ensure the connection is as secure as possible, it is important to keep the server and its associated protocols and certificates up to date.
Thank you for reading this article. For more information on SSL protocols, please read our other articles.
Related Posts:
- How To Fix Forbidden Open Image Using Nginx How To Fix Forbidden Open Image Using Nginx What is the Forbidden Open Image Error? The Forbidden Open Image error is a common error message received when attempting to view…
- Server Nginx Err Connection Reset Server Nginx Err Connection Reset What is the Err Connection Reset Error? The Err Connection Reset error is a common error encountered when trying to access a web page or…
- 502 Bad Gateway Codeigniter Nginx 502 Bad Gateway Codeigniter Nginx What is a 502 Bad Gateway Error? A 502 Bad Gateway Error is an HTTP status code that indicates entry points for a web page…
- Nginx Cant Run Port 8080 Nginx Cannot Run Port 8080 What is Nginx? Nginx is an open-source web server application used to serve web pages. It is a popular web server software used by millions…
- Gateway Time Out Nginx Php Gateway Time Out Nginx Php What is Gateway Time Out Nginx Php? Gateway Time Out Nginx Php is an error that is usually generated when a web server (Apache) is…
- Nginx Dns_Probe_Finished_Nxdomain Nginx Dns_Probe_Finished_Nxdomain What is Nginx? Nginx (pronounced “engine-x”) is a web server. It is used to serve static or dynamic webpages, process API requests, and proxy requests. Nginx is increasingly…
- Php Parse Error Syntax Error Unexpected In C Nginx Html Php Parse Error Syntax Error Unexpected In C Nginx Html Understanding the Syntax Error The term “syntax error” is used to describe an error that occurs when a program’s code…
- 404 Not Found Nginx 1.14.0 Ubuntu Digitalocean 404 Not Found Nginx 1.14.0 on Ubuntu DigitalOcean Understanding the 404 Not Found Error The 404 Not Found error is an HTTP response status code. This means that when a…
- Err_Http2_Protocol_Error Nginx Err_Http2_Protocol_Error Nginx What is HTTP2? HTTP2 is a major revision of the HTTP network protocol used by the World Wide Web or the internet. It was developed by the Internet…
- Nginx Pem_Read_Bio_Privatekey Failed Nginx Pem_Read_Bio_Privatekey Failed What Is Nginx? Nginx is an open-source, high-performance web server often used for web hosting. It can serve as a reverse proxy, load balancer, and caching server.…
- 502 Bad Gateway Nginx Ubuntu Nodejs 502 Bad Gateway Nginx Ubuntu Nodejs What is 502 Bad Gateway? 502 Bad Gateway is an HTTP Status Code which means that one server received an invalid response from another…
- Nginx Forbidden From Another Computer Nginx Forbidden From Another Computer What Is Nginx Forbidden? Nginx Forbidden is an error code that appears when you try to access a website on your computer but are unable…
- Https Nginx.Rsupksndou.Com 18700 HTTPS Nginx.Rsupksndou.Com 18700 What is an HTTPS connection? HTTPS is a secure protocol for accessing the web. It's similar to the standard HTTP protocol but with an added layer of…
- Nginx Cannot Open File But Exist Nginx Cannot Open File But Exist What is Nginx? Nginx is an open source web server and reverse proxy. It is distributed under the BSD-style license and often used as…
- Nginx Php7.2-Fpm 502 Bad Gateway Nginx Php7.2-Fpm 502 Bad Gateway What is Nginx? Nginx is an open-source, high-performance web server, reverse proxy, load balancer and mail proxy software, developed by Igor Sysoev in 2004. It…
- 502 Bad Gateway Nginx 1.10.3 Debian 502 Bad Gateway Nginx 1.10.3 Debian What Is a 502 Bad Gateway? A 502 Bad Gateway error is an HTTP status code that is displayed when a server cannot process…
- 502 Bad Gateway Nginx Fix Ubuntu 502 Bad Gateway Nginx Fix Ubuntu What is 502 Bad Gateway? The 502 Bad Gateway is an HTTP status code that shows up when the client computer attempts to communicate…
- Run Nginx Pid Failed 2 No Such File Or Directory Run Nginx Pid Failed 2 No Such File Or Directory What is Nginx? Nginx (pronounced "engine x") is a web server software designed to deliver services like web content, videos,…
- 502 Bad Gateway Rails Nginx Fix 502 Bad Gateway Rails Nginx Fix Introduction 502 Bad Gateway Error is an HTTP status code that indicates that the web server was unable to process a valid request sent…
- Certbot Centos 7 Nginx Certificate Invalid Certbot Centos 7 Nginx Certificate Invalid What is Certbot & Centos 7 Nginx Certificate? Certbot is an open-source software project from the Electronic Frontier Foundation (EFF). It enables website owners…
- Nginx Other Page 404 Not Found Nginx Other Page 404 Not Found What is Nginx? Nginx is a web server that is responsible for managing the requests sent to and processed by a website or application.…
- 502 Bad Gateway Nginx Debian 502 Bad Gateway Nginx Debian Understanding Nginx and 502 Error Nginx is a popular web server platform used by many websites to host contents. It is an open-source project and…
- An Internal Server Error Occurred Nginx An Internal Server Error Occurred Nginx What is an Internal Server Error? An internal server error is a general term used to describe an error that occurs on a web…
- 502 Bad Gateway Nginx 1.4.6 Ubuntu Rocket Chat 502 Bad Gateway Nginx 1.4.6 Ubunut Rocket Chat What is a 502 Bad Gateway? A 502 bad gateway is an HTTP status code that occurs when an intermediary server (which…
- 502 Bad Gateway Nginx 1.11 8 502 Bad Gateway Nginx 1.11 8 What is a 502 Bad Gateway Error? A 502 bad gateway error message is an HTTP status code that means one server has received…
- How To Ssl Nginx Godaddy How To SSL Nginx Godaddy What Is SSL and Why Is It Important? SSL stands for Secure Sockets Layer and is today’s most commonly used protocol for establishing a secure…
- Upstream Timed Out Laragon Nginx Stackoverflow Upstream Timed Out Laragon Nginx Stackoverflow What is Nginx? Nginx is a popular open-source web server, known for its high performance, low resource usage, and scalability. It is usually used…
- 111 Connection Refused While Connecting Upstream… 111 Connection Refused While Connecting Upstream 127.0.0.1 8000 Gunicorn Nginx Introduction A connection refused error can be an annoying problem for any user. When attempting to connect upstream to port…
- Nginx Error Failed 111 Connection Refused While… Nginx Error Failed 111 Connection Refused While Connecting To Upstream What is Nginx? Nginx is a powerful web server software that is used to host web applications and websites. Nginx,…
- Nginx Https This Site Can't Be Reached Nginx HTTPS - This Site Can't Be Reached What is Nginx? Nginx is a powerful web server platform that can enable you to host web applications, websites, and APIs. It…